About Project Manager - Mission Critical (Boston)

  Description

  Burns & McDonnell is a company comprised of more than 14,000 engineers, architects, construction professionals, scientists, consultants, and entrepreneurs with offices across the country and throughout the world. Burns & McDonnell’s Mission Critical team was ranked #2 by the ENR in 2023. We have exciting opportunities for those interested in growing their careers in one of the most fast-paced, innovative sectors of high-tech building design and construction. Project focus would be mission-critical data center projects. This opportunity hires directly into our Mission Critical team and into a multibillion-dollar industry that is growing exponentially. Data Centers are an aggressive market for Burns & McDonnell and are highlighted by several priority articles on our site. Mission Critical is an international practice for Burns & McDonnell involving exciting, collaborative work across many departments.

  This position will be responsible for managing and coordinating the activities of several engineering disciplines on mission-critical projects.

  Specific areas of responsibility include the following, with other duties as assigned by senior management:

  Plan, organize and direct engineering projects; including, the overall safety, cost, schedule and quality of assigned projects.

  Ensure that the project review process and other quality control guidelines are followed.

  Establish project teams, coordinate activities of multiple disciplines, ensure the efficient, cost-effective utilization of staff.

  Qualifications

  This position requires an experienced and competent individual capable of successfully solving difficult problems that require adaptation and modification of standard techniques, procedures and criteria. Executes complex assignments requiring the use of advanced techniques, resulting in the development of new or improved processes, equipment and/or technological methods. Develop and evaluate plans for major projects. May assess feasibility or soundness of proposed applications when data is insufficient, or testing is advisable. May coordinate departmental or divisional project studies, reports or project design assignments. Progressive design and project management responsibilities. Provide leadership, guidance and instruction to less experienced staff members. Regularly meets and corresponds with clients or outside personnel. Some marketing responsibilities. Other duties as assigned.

  Bachelor's degree in engineering or architecture from accredited program.

  Minimum 7 years related experience (completion of master's degree in related field may be substituted for one year of experience), including 3 years or more project management experience related to the mission-critical industry.

  Demonstrated success in project management.

  Excellent written & verbal communication skills.

  Strong analytical and problem-solving skills.

  This position requires an individual capable of applying intensive and diversified knowledge of principles and practices to broad areas of assignments.

  Must be capable of devising new approaches to problems encountered.

  Previous consulting experience preferred.

  Professional Engineer strongly preferred.

  Compensation Range

  $130,000-$225,000

  The expected compensation range for this position is displayed in compliance with all local/state regulations. The expected compensation range for this position is based on a number of factors, including but not limited to: individual education, qualifications, prior work experience and work location. The total annual compensation package will consist of a base salary and eligibility to participate in our discretionary year-end incentive bonus program.
